Three additional acts have been added to the Sun., April 12, Opp Rattlesnake Rodeo line-up.

Audio Adrenaline, John Tibbs and Finding Favour have been added to the show.

In November, the city announced that “God’s Not Dead” singers Newsboys signed to the the Sunday act at the event.

“There’s going to be a wonderful light show, as well,” Bartholomew said. “It’s going to be an awesome, exciting performance.”

The Newsboys will join a three-hour perfo with the other bands at 7 p.m., at Channell-Lee Stadium.

Audio Adrenaline is a Christian rock band that was formed in the mid 80s. The band reformed in 2012 featuring Kevin Max, formerly of DC Talk, as the lead vocalist.

John Tibbs is dubbed a rising songwriter and worship leader. He has released two EPs and a single while sharing the stage with artists such as Gungor and Tenth Avenue North. His first major label release is set for early 2015.

Finding Favour features Georgians Blake NeeSmith, Alllen Dukes, Dustin Daniels and Josh Duckworth.

The Newsboys has been one of the most popular bands in Christian music over the past 20 years.

The band currently consists of former DC Talk vocalist Michael Tait, keyboardist and bassist Jeff Frankenstein, guitarist Jody Davis and drummer Duncan Phillips.

The 2015 Rattlesnake Rodeo will also feature the main headliner of every year – the Eastern Diamondback rattlesnake, as well as plenty of food and vendors.

The rodeo also includes a beauty pageant, the Rattlin’ 100 car race held at South Alabama Speedway, snake races, buck-dancing contests, children’s activities, karaoke contests, and more.

The event will kick off April 11.
